Output 8dbf40d6e8766a027a441db06ae33f4d2c864a0388e1decdf5dca182f79d8037:9

value
277867
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18a8b107ec64a0a6c75a8ca2576432453f3b5237 OP_EQUALVERIFY OP_CHECKSIG
address
13FPJVoxZyYi5PpjRRmaMnaM55f4UdcW1C
transaction
8dbf40d6e8766a027a441db06ae33f4d2c864a0388e1decdf5dca182f79d8037
confirmations
3904
spent
true